At some point, the corporate lifestyle stops being a concept and becomes a reality: whether it’s a summer internship or your first post-grad position.

There’s no fashion guidebook for navigating the 9-to-5. The rows of cubicles and the harsh fluorescent office lighting can be daunting. Corporate life can also be nerve-racking, full of new people and new challenges. But the one thing you can prepare for with confidence? Your wardrobe. Dressing for the office doesn’t mean sacrificing your authenticity: it means understanding the corporate limits and making them your own.

At the base of every good look, in or out of the office, are the shoes. Tackle all your projects with a reliable pair of Sam Edelman ballet flats, or create a more elevated look with buckled kitten heels.

For our corporate men out there, a solid pair of brown leather or black dress shoes is suitable for any office. Add another layer of professionalism to your outfit with a simple, well-crafted watch of your choice.

Besides shoes, the foundation of your look also starts with clothing. Tailored trousers, knee-length dresses, and matching sets and pantsuits have been hot on the corporate scene in shades of black, navy, and cream. Pair with button-up blouses, high-neck tops, and blazers to find the balance between your fashion and professionalism.

Elevated staples like fitted khakis, sharp suits, collared shirts, and quarter-zips can properly blur the lines between corporate and casual. Dial it up a notch and invest in versatile ties or sleek leather belts to add something extra to the overall look.

Show your true personality: accessorize further with playful layering of bold or dainty necklaces. Complete your look with curated earring sets to tie it all together.

Lastly, carry everything you need for success in a structured shoulder tote or leather shoulder bag to blend style and function while staying office-appropriate. For a more streamlined approach, a briefcase or computer backpack allows practicality while maintaining a professional appearance.

Dress with intention; from the bag on your shoulder to the shoes on your feet, step into your new role and workplace feeling prepared and confident with these workplace fashion tips.
